Best for rainy days in Leicester

Indoor museums, libraries, soft play, and activity centres suit wet weather. Always check official websites before travelling.

Top rainy-day picks

  • Leicester Museum & Art Gallery

    A central Leicester museum with art, local history, dinosaur displays, and calm indoor galleries for families. Free entry makes it a strong rainy-day option, though event days can be busier so check what's on before travelling.

  • Leicester Central Library

    Leicester Central Library on Bishop Street is a free indoor stop for children’s books, quiet reading, and rainy-day city-centre time. Confirm opening hours and children’s activities on Leicester City Council library pages.

  • Abbey Pumping Station

    Leicester’s museum of science and technology at Abbey Pumping Station, with engines, transport, and family-friendly indoor exhibits near Abbey Park. Confirm opening days and any charges on the official Leicester Museums page.

  • Jewry Wall Museum

    An immersive Roman Leicester museum beside the Jewry Wall ruins on St Nicholas Circle. Timed entry applies—check ticket prices, opening times, and access details on the official Jewry Wall website before visiting.

Best outdoor options in Leicester

Parks, farms, zoos, and outdoor trails suit dry weekends and after-school energy release.

Top outdoor picks

  • Abbey Park

    A large riverside park with playgrounds, boating lake paths, pets corner, and picnic lawns for low-cost Leicester family time. Free entry suits sunny weekends and school holidays, with cafés nearby for longer visits.

  • Bradgate Park Family Walk

    A large historic deer park north of Leicester with walks, ruins, and open space for full outdoor family days. Parking charges may apply—confirm access, visitor centre details, and path guidance on the official Bradgate Park website.

  • Victoria Park Leicester

    A city park with playgrounds, open grass, and local outdoor play close to Leicester centre. Free entry suits after-school runs and weekend picnics when you want fresh air without travelling far from home.

  • Knighton Park

    A neighbourhood park option for playgrounds, sports spaces, and after-school outdoor time in Leicester.
